Guests hopping onto the Wi-Fi at Cobblemere House should be pointed to the guest desk just left of reception — it's the one with the blue lamp. Facilities folks: don't hand out network slips yourself; the desk prints a fresh voucher for each visitor. If the desk is unstaffed, unlock the voucher drawer using the facilities pass code below.

door code, yaguf-fajog: bdg-A-43

## Deployment

The LedgerLoom export service builds spreadsheets in streaming mode, so memory stays flat for most workloads. The exception is pivot-heavy exports, which buffer entire sheets and can spike past 2 GB. Deploy with a minimum of 4 GB per replica and enable the row-chunking flag in any environment serving the Farwick tenant tier. Releases roll out blue-green; drain old replicas before scaling down, since in-flight exports cannot resume. The values used in the current production deployment are listed below.

config for yaweg-hadug:
SORDOR_PIN=0388
SORDOR_METRICS_HOST=metrics.sordor.qorvellabs.internal
SORDOR_LOG_LEVEL=error
SORDOR_TENANT=holwyn

## Further reading

Curious how Shardbarrow splits tables by month under the hood? The short version: each calendar month gets its own partition, and your plugin's queries are routed automatically based on the timestamp column you declare. Pruning, retention, and the dreaded cross-month query penalty all have their own quirks. We've written up the full partitioning model, with examples, on our internal page.

wiki page, baguf-kahap: https://confluence.tolvaqsys.internal/browse/display/projects/8d5f528f